From time to time I receive request where merchant asks me about possibility to define purchase limit of products in defined time-frame like "1 day", "1 week" etc. You can find and example of such request below:
Hello Milos,
with Prestashop Maximum product quantity is possible to set for a specific customer group a daily purchase limit of two quantities for each product ?
The answer for such expectaction is our maximum product quantity module that allows to create such quantity-limit conditions. These quantity conditions can be limited to defined time frame like "24 hours", "1 week", "1 year" etc. It is great tool if you sell products that are limited, or some medicines. Below you can find step-by-step instriction related to module configuration.
Configuration of basic module workflow
Select order states. Module will count the number of sold products from orders with at least one order state selected there (these states points to "confirmed order" - because we want to count the number of sold items from real orders that were confirmed. For example - you can exclude "cancelled" orders from calculations)
Below you can find option the time-frame. Select there "last day orders":
save settings
Configuration of quantity limit per day for all products
Then in menu select "mass generate quantity limits"
expand all categories and hit "check all" button to select all categories from your shop:
from "what you want to do" option select "Define maximum quantity for products"
in next select tool select group of customers for which you want to create such condition
in "quantity to define" type 2 - this is the quantity limit purchase/day
save changes. Repeat steps 7-12 for other groups of customers, if requried.
Configuration of maximum product quantity purchase limit for specific products
if you want to create such conditions for specific products only - you can just open product edit page. You can find there special section that module creates where you can configure module individually for this item (the settings defined on product edit page will be applicable for exact products only).